目录导读
- QuickQ Linux版本核心功能解析
- 为何选择QuickQ Linux版本进行数据查询?
- 实际场景:QuickQ助力DevOps与系统管理
- 常见问题问答(FAQ)
- 如何获取与部署QuickQ Linux版本
在当今数据驱动的时代,运维人员与数据分析师对工具的实时性、跨平台兼容性及轻量化要求越来越高。QuickQ Linux版本应运而生,它是一款专为Linux环境优化的高性能查询与自动化工具,旨在简化复杂的数据检索、日志分析及任务调度流程,本文将深入剖析QuickQ Linux版本的技术优势、部署技巧及实际应用案例,并解答用户最关心的问题。

QuickQ Linux版本核心功能解析
QuickQ Linux版本继承了QuickQ家族“快速查询(Quick Query)”的核心理念,同时针对Linux内核特性进行了深度适配,其主要亮点包括:
- 多数据源无缝接入:支持MySQL、PostgreSQL、Elasticsearch、CSV日志等常见数据源,无需额外插件即可通过统一接口执行查询。
- 内置脚本引擎:基于Python与Shell混合脚本,允许用户自定义复杂的数据清洗与聚合逻辑。
- 极低资源占用:实测在1核1GB内存的云服务器上可同时处理数百条并发查询,平均响应时间低于200ms。
- 命令行与GUI双模式:既提供
quickq-cli命令行工具便于脚本集成,也提供基于Web的轻量级图形界面。
提醒:如需体验完整功能,可访问 qp-quickq.com.cn 获取最新安装包及文档。
为何选择QuickQ Linux版本进行数据查询?
与传统的grep、awk组合或商业数据分析工具相比,QuickQ Linux版本具备三大不可替代的优势:
- 跨数据源关联查询:无需手动导出数据到Excel,一条
quickq join命令即可关联数据库与日志文件中的字段。 - 结果实时可视化:内置图表生成器,支持折线图、柱状图、热力图,适合快速生成运维报表。
- 团队协作友好:查询结果可一键导出为JSON/CSV,或通过Webhook发送至Slack、钉钉等协作平台。
以一个经典场景为例:某电商平台运维团队需要每天凌晨分析前一日的API响应延迟,传统方法需编写多个shell脚本,而使用QuickQ Linux版本只需:
quickq query --source "apache_logs" --sql "SELECT path, AVG(response_time) as avg_delay WHERE date = yesterday GROUP BY path ORDER BY avg_delay DESC" --chart bar --output daily_report.png
这一行命令便完成了数据提取、聚合、排序及图表生成,若您希望在团队内推广此工具,可以引导成员点击 QuickQ下载 获取客户端。
实际场景:QuickQ助力DevOps与系统管理
在Linux服务器集群管理中,QuickQ Linux版本常被用于以下场景:
- 日志异常检测:通过正则表达式模式匹配,快速定位
error、timeout等关键词的爆发频率。 - 系统性能监控:实时采集
/proc/stat、/proc/meminfo等系统文件,生成CPU、内存、磁盘的时序趋势图。 - 自动化巡检:将常用查询封装为
quickq recipe,配合cron定时执行并通过邮件推送结果。
一位资深系统管理员分享了其使用经验:“我们团队每周需巡检50+台服务器,自从引入QuickQ Linux版本,我们编写了统一的巡检脚本,通过quickq run health_check.yaml一次性获取所有节点的核心指标,过去需要3小时的工作现在仅需10分钟,且结果自动汇总至内部Wiki。”对此,若您想深入了解如何编写巡检脚本,可参考 qp-quickq.com.cn 的“百宝箱”栏目中的案例模板。
常见问题问答(FAQ)
问:QuickQ Linux版本是否支持ARM架构(如树莓派或鲲鹏服务器)?
答:支持,QuickQ Linux版本提供了x86_64、aarch64及ARMv7三种二进制包,您可以在 QuickQ下载 页面选择对应架构的版本。
问:QuickQ如何处理敏感数据的安全性问题?
答:所有查询结果默认仅在本地内存中处理,不向外部上传数据,若需远程共享,建议通过QuickQ团队版内置的RBAC(基于角色的访问控制)功能加密传输。
问:与其他工具如jq或pandas相比,QuickQ的优势在哪里?
答:jq专注于JSON处理,pandas依赖Python环境,QuickQ不仅提供类似SQL的通用语法,还预装了日志解析、网络状态检测等运维常用模块,开箱即用性更强。
如何获取与部署QuickQ Linux版本
目前QuickQ Linux版本以开源形式发布,您可通过以下方式获取:
- 直接下载:访问 qp-quickq.com.cn 点击“下载”按钮,选择Linux版压缩包。
- 包管理器安装:支持Debian/Ubuntu的
apt仓库与Red Hat/CentOS的yum仓库,添加仓库后执行:sudo apt update && sudo apt install quickq # Debian系 sudo yum install quickq # RHEL系
- Docker镜像:运行
docker pull quickq/linux:latest即可快速部署。
为确保稳定运行,请确保您的Linux内核版本不低于3.10,安装后,运行quickq version验证版本号,若遇到问题,可查阅官方Wiki或向社区提交issue,欢迎在 QuickQ下载 页面反馈您的使用体验,您的建议将帮助我们持续优化产品。
可以看出,QuickQ Linux版本正以其高效、灵活、易扩展的特性,成为连接系统运维与数据洞察的桥梁,无论您是日常排查故障,还是构建自动化数据管道,它都能提供坚实而轻量的支撑,立即尝试,让每一次查询都成为一次生产力飞跃。